How they compare
Sweden currently reports 12.8% against 12.1% in Côte d'Ivoire, a difference of 0.7%.
That makes Sweden's figure about 1.1 times Côte d'Ivoire's.
The two have swapped places 8 times across 26 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Sweden ahead.
Côte d'Ivoire ranks 83rd and Sweden ranks 80th of 227 countries.
Sweden has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Côte d'Ivoire | Sweden |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 15.7% | 15.7% | 0.0% | Sweden |
| 2010s | 12.8% | 14.0% | 1.2% | Sweden |
| 2020s | 11.9% | 13.6% | 1.7% | Sweden |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
